North Hempstead to Host Anti-Crime Forum

A chance for community members to meet police representatives and ask questions on March 11.

North Hempstead is hosting a town-wide anti-crime forum on Wednesday, March 11, at 7 p.m. at Clinton G. Martin Park in New Hyde Park.

North Hempstead Town Supervisor Judi Bosworth and the town board will be in attendance, as well as Inspector Sean McCarthy, the commanding officer of Nassau County Police’s Third Precinct. Other elected officials will also be invited.

Hosted by North Hempstead Town Supervisor Judi Bosworth, the forum will address community concerns about crime trends, police precinct consolidation and robbery patterns.

Attendees will have the opportunity to meet local police representatives and ask questions.

Clinton G. Martin Park is located at 1601 Marcus Avenue, New Hyde Park.
